1. The Foundation of Natural Beauty: Skincare Essentials
Cleansing: The First Step to Glowing Skin
A proper cleansing routine removes impurities, excess oil, and pollutants that accumulate on the skin.
- Morning cleanse: Use a gentle, hydrating cleanser to refresh the skin without stripping natural oils.
- Evening cleanse: Double-cleanse (oil-based followed by water-based) to remove makeup and sunscreen thoroughly.
Tip: Opt for sulfate-free cleansers to maintain the skin’s moisture barrier.
Exfoliation: Revealing Fresh, Youthful Skin
Exfoliation removes dead skin cells, preventing clogged pores and dullness.
- Chemical exfoliants (AHAs/BHAs): Glycolic acid (AHA) for surface exfoliation, salicylic acid (BHA) for deep pore cleansing.
- Physical exfoliants: Use gentle scrubs 1-2 times weekly to avoid irritation.
Example: A weekly mask with lactic acid (a mild AHA) can brighten skin without causing redness.
Hydration and Moisturization: Locking in Radiance
Hydrated skin appears plump and youthful.
- Hyaluronic acid: A powerhouse ingredient that holds 1000x its weight in water.
- Ceramides: Reinforce the skin barrier to prevent moisture loss.
Tip: Apply moisturizer to damp skin to enhance absorption.
Sun Protection: The Ultimate Anti-Aging Secret
UV exposure accelerates aging, causing wrinkles and hyperpigmentation.
- Broad-spectrum SPF 30+: Apply daily, even on cloudy days.
- Reapplication: Every 2 hours if outdoors.
Example: A lightweight, mineral-based sunscreen is ideal for sensitive skin.
2. Nourishment from Within: Diet and Beauty
Hydration: The Key to a Dewy Complexion
Water flushes toxins, improves elasticity, and reduces puffiness.
- Daily intake: At least 8 glasses (2 liters) of water.
- Hydrating foods: Cucumber, watermelon, and leafy greens.
Beauty-Boosting Nutrients
Certain vitamins and minerals enhance skin and hair health.
- Vitamin C: Brightens skin and boosts collagen (citrus fruits, bell peppers).
- Omega-3s: Reduce inflammation (salmon, chia seeds).
- Biotin: Strengthens hair and nails (eggs, almonds).
Tip: A daily green smoothie with spinach, avocado, and flaxseeds provides essential beauty nutrients.
Foods to Avoid for Clear Skin
- Sugar: Triggers glycation, leading to wrinkles.
- Dairy: May cause breakouts in some individuals.
- Processed foods: High in preservatives that dehydrate skin.
3. Hair Care for Natural Shine and Strength
Gentle Cleansing and Conditioning
- Sulfate-free shampoos: Prevent scalp dryness.
- Deep conditioning: Once a week with coconut or argan oil.
Heat Protection and Styling Tips
- Limit heat tools: Air-dry when possible.
- Heat protectant spray: Mandatory before blow-drying or straightening.
Example: Braiding damp hair creates natural waves without heat damage.
Scalp Health: The Root of Beautiful Hair
- Massage: Stimulates blood flow for growth.
- Apple cider vinegar rinse: Balances pH and removes buildup.
